Chester J. Layman

Chester J. Layman, 95, of Dunkirk, died Tuesday morning July 29, 2014, at the Chautauqua County Home.

Chester was born Feb. 20, 1919, in Dunkirk, son of the late Michael and Hattie (Graczykowski) Layman.

He was a graduate of Dunkirk High School, Class of 1938.

Chester traveled through Africa, Italy France and England, courtesy of the US Army, as he served from 1942-45.

Following WWII, he married Clara Gambino on Thanksgiving Day 1946.

He was a retired employee of the former Allegheny Ludlum Steel Corp. in Dunkirk after 40 years of service, having retired Feb. 28, 1981 at age 62.

Chester coached the Columbus Club Little League team from 1960-64, and was an avid NY Yankees and Buffalo Bills fan.

He also bowled in the Columbus Club League, and American Legion League, and was a member of American Legion Post 62, and the "City Hall Walkers Club" immediately upon his retirement.
